There are a lot of diseases that are caused by toxic molds
and you may not even realize that some of the molds are
actually in your house. It has been said that there are
over 100,000 species of mold that exists through out the
world. They are tiny and thin spores that produce themselves
in different locations. The spores spread through the air
and the water. Insects can also transport the spores.
Toxic mold can be dangerous and sometimes fatal for those
who come in contact with the mold. Mot household molds are
in colors like red, green, blue, black, and brown. The only
two that are toxic that is found in the household are Stachybotrys
and Memnolniella molds. There are found in damp, dark, and
wet places in and around the house.

You should know that mold affects a lot of people. In fact,
sensitive people (those with mold allergies) will get symptoms
right away. The nose will become stuffy, eyes will be irritated,
and they will begin to wheeze. It will also cause fevers
and loss of breath-which may cause death.
If the lungs are obstructed with cancer or a disease, you
will find that it will cause an infection to the lungs and
may cause death that way. Molds like black mold have been
responsible for many fatal conditions like idiopathic pulmonary
hemorrhage. The victim’s are usually infants and those
with weak immune systems. The mold will also cause headaches,
lung infections, fevers, pains, diarrhea, and rashes. It
will block your breathing and cause many internal infections
in a human body.
